The BQ3285P-SB2E3 belongs to the category of real-time clock (RTC) integrated circuits.
This product is primarily used for timekeeping and calendar functions in various electronic devices.
The BQ3285P-SB2E3 is available in a small surface-mount package, making it suitable for compact electronic devices.
The essence of the BQ3285P-SB2E3 lies in its ability to provide accurate timekeeping and calendar functionality while consuming minimal power.

The BQ3285P-SB2E3 utilizes an integrated oscillator circuit and a quartz crystal to generate accurate timekeeping signals. It maintains the current time and date information in non-volatile memory, which is powered by a backup battery during power loss.
